Map Editor
As I understand it, the map editor doesn’t work as expected on all browsers.
(image courtesy of Melarec)
It works best on Chrome. However, a friend pointed out that my method for creating the map editor was outdated and I should be using the new HTML5 Canvas.
I had a look into this and it offers a blank canvas where you essentially code the art on it. It looks extremely flexible. For example. the well-known game of Entanglement (http://entanglement.gopherwoodstudios.com/) is created on a canvas. This really demonstrates the power of the tool and I have spent a lot of time this week reading into it.
Unfortunately I have nothing new to show you yet. But soon perhaps I will have the Map Editor moved into a canvas so it is more compatible with everything and offers more features. Canvases may well come in handy for other parts of the site too, such as the core game itself. But that is a maybe. We’ll see how it goes. 🙂
